#f0b546 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0b546 is composed of 94.1% red, 71%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 70.8%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.2 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 60.8%. #f0b546 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#e16b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f0b546 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f0b546 has RGB values of R:240, G:181,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.71,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15775046.

Hex triplet f0b546 #f0b546
RGB Decimal 240, 181, 70 rgb(240,181,70)
RGB Percent 94.1, 71, 27.5 rgb(94.1%,71%,27.5%)
CMYK 0, 25, 71, 6
HSL 39.2°, 85, 60.8 hsl(39.2,85%,60.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 39.2°, 70.8, 94.1
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 77.292, 10.883, 62.332
XYZ 53.565, 52.018, 13.013
xyY 0.452, 0.439, 52.018
CIE-LCH 77.292, 63.275, 80.096
CIE-LUV 77.292, 47.855, 68.334
Hunter-Lab 72.124, 6.354, 39.789
Binary 11110000, 10110101, 01000110

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f0b546 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bababa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c5b9a3 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d7c252 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#efb94f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f8aeb9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e0bd4d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#efb74c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f5b08f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
